This Year the Pell Grant is More Than $5500!
You may have heard the good news – Pell Grant maximum awards have increased to $5550 for the 2010-2011 school year. But what does this mean to you?
It means that eligible students may receive government funds to help pay for their undergraduate education. The maximum award per year is more than five grand!
To find out if you are eligible, you must fill out a FAFSA (Free Application for Federal Student Aid). The government will then make a decision based on the following:
- Your "Expected Family Contribution" - how much money you are expected to contribute to your education, which is calculated by looking at your income and assets
- Your cost of attendance
- If you are a part-time or full-time student
- If you are attending school for a full academic year or less
